Topping the list is the formidable GPR 91, a weapon that defines the current META with its exceptional accuracy and high damage output. While specific details about its ergonomics remain undisclosed, the GPR 91 is revered for its ability to perform exceptionally well at long ranges—essential in Urzikstan's varied landscapes. This rifle is often the go-to choice for players who prioritize precision and power, ensuring they stay ahead in both open-field battles and urban skirmishes.
The Kilo 141 makes its triumphant return, reaffirming its position in the META tier, thanks to its fully-automatic functionality, ergonomic handling, and reliable fire rate. Known for its smooth control and minimal recoil, it suits players who thrive in different combat environments. Whether you’re in the dense alleys of Verdansk or the sprawling terrains of Urzikstan, the Kilo 141 adjusts to varied encounters, making it a versatile choice for veterans and newcomers alike.
The FFAR 1 is indispensable for those who favor high-intensity close-quarters battles. Featuring a full-auto mode with an exceptionally rapid fire rate, this assault rifle shreds through opponents at close range. However, its slower handling and mobility require adept management, placing this gun high in skilled hands. Its prowess in CQB scenarios makes it a revered weapon among aggressive players looking to dominate tightly contested areas.
Ranked in the A Tier, the AMES 85 offers a robust option slightly below the META giants. While further details about its capabilities await to be unveiled, its current placement suggests a solid performance in medium to long-range encounters. Ideal for players who appreciate dependable output without the ceiling of top-tier gunfire efficiency, the AMES 85 serves as an excellent choice for adaptable strategies.
The Cypher 091 stands out in its class for providing excellent mobility alongside superior handling capabilities, despite its slower rate of fire. This A Tier rifle suits tacticians who value movement and precise strikes over raw firepower. In the dense urban warfare of Urzikstan, its agility enables players to maneuver effectively while retaining accuracy, making it a tactical asset for strategic plays.
Completing the list, the CR-56 AMAX presents a compelling option for engaging mid-range targets. Known for combining significant damage per shot with reliable fire rate and manageable handling, this rifle excels in sustained firefights typical of Warzone’s fluid environments. Its quick reload ability ensures players can remain in combat-ready condition, an invaluable trait for maintaining pressure during heated exchanges.
